Transaction efa4fa91c12c43ef860fa60d8cfd0261cb2ab01e0ad4e2da606797814eff12d2
1 Input
1 Output
-
efa4fa91c12c43ef860fa60d8cfd0261cb2ab01e0ad4e2da606797814eff12d2:0
- value
- 24149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1b0a4de4924c37f1c5c89fcbc4a4089a7e19fa6 OP_EQUAL
- address
- 3KM9x1SnLujbsPnfiGAU6QSwqq6m4GZAdb